Deploying Application in Oracle APEX - Part 39

Tech Mining
22 Dec 202205:39

Summary

TLDRThis tutorial guides viewers through deploying an Oracle Apex application in two stages: exporting the application to a script file and importing it into a production environment. It demonstrates exporting a sales web application within the same workspace for simplicity, and then importing it, addressing common errors like authorization issues. The video also covers user role assignments and disabling the developer toolbar to prevent unauthorized modifications, ensuring a secure and controlled application deployment process.

Takeaways

  • 🔥 The deployment of an Oracle Apex application involves two main steps: exporting components to a script file and importing that file into the production environment.
  • 🛠️ The demonstration will show how to export an Oracle Apex application and import it into the same workspace.
  • 📁 After clicking the export button, the file will be saved in the download folder of your PC.
  • 🔄 Import the exported SQL file into the existing workspace to which you are connected.
  • 🚫 You may encounter an error saying you are not authorized to view the application, requiring manual management of user role assignments.
  • 👥 Three users need to be created and assigned different roles: administrator, contributor, and reader.
  • 📧 Create the first user with your Workspace Email ID and assign the administrator role.
  • 🛡️ For the remaining two users, use any name and assign them contributor and reader roles.
  • 🔓 Set the application's authorization scheme to 'No Application Authorization Required' to access the application.
  • 🚫 The developer toolbar can be suppressed to prevent users from modifying the application, and it can be re-enabled if needed.
  • ✅ Successfully deploying the application in the same workspace applies the same procedure to deploy it to another environment.

Q & A

  • What are the two main steps involved in Oracle Apex application deployment?

    -The two main steps are exporting the desired components to a script file and importing the script file into the production environment.

  • Why might one choose to deploy an application in the same workspace for simplicity?

    -Deploying an application in the same workspace simplifies the process as it helps in understanding the deployment concept without the complexity of different environments, and the technique is still applicable to the production environment.

  • What happens when you click the export button in Oracle Apex?

    -Upon clicking the export button, a file is saved in the download folder of your PC.

  • What is the purpose of importing an SQL file into an existing workspace?

    -The purpose is to deploy the exported Oracle Apex application into the existing workspace, which allows for further configuration and use.

  • What error might you encounter when deploying an application, and how is it resolved?

    -An error stating 'you are not authorized to view this application' may occur. It is resolved by manually managing user roles and assignments, as application users are not exported with the application.

  • How many users need to be added after deploying the application, and what roles should they have?

    -Three users need to be added, with one assigned the administrator role, and the other two assigned contributor and reader roles.

  • Why are application users not exported as part of the application?

    -Application users are not exported to maintain security and privacy, requiring manual management of user roles and assignments post-deployment.

  • What is the developer's toolbar used for in Oracle Apex applications?

    -The developer's toolbar is used to access the application source and make modifications to the application.

  • How can you prevent users from modifying the application?

    -You can prevent users from modifying the application by suppressing the developer toolbar, which removes the edit link and hides the toolbar itself.

  • What happens when you execute the steps to make the application editable again?

    -The developer's toolbar and the pencil edit link are re-enabled, allowing users to make modifications to the application.

  • How does the video guide ensure that the deployment process is applicable to different environments?

    -The video demonstrates the deployment process in the same workspace but clarifies that the same procedure can be applied to deploy the application to another environment.

Outlines

plate

このセクションは有料ユーザー限定です。 アクセスするには、アップグレードをお願いします。

今すぐアップグレード

Mindmap

plate

このセクションは有料ユーザー限定です。 アクセスするには、アップグレードをお願いします。

今すぐアップグレード

Keywords

plate

このセクションは有料ユーザー限定です。 アクセスするには、アップグレードをお願いします。

今すぐアップグレード

Highlights

plate

このセクションは有料ユーザー限定です。 アクセスするには、アップグレードをお願いします。

今すぐアップグレード

Transcripts

plate

このセクションは有料ユーザー限定です。 アクセスするには、アップグレードをお願いします。

今すぐアップグレード
Rate This

5.0 / 5 (0 votes)

関連タグ
Oracle ApexApplication DeploymentTech MiningExport ImportWeb ApplicationWorkspaceUser RolesDeveloper ToolbarApplication SecurityDeployment Guide
英語で要約が必要ですか?